Constance had spent most of her life as a stray, until one day she was brought to Ocooch Mountain Humane Society, who welcomed her with open arms. They noticed she had a lump on her nose, and instantly grew concerned.

A visit to the veterinarian and a pinch biopsy revealed devastating news: Constance had malignant melanoma, a rare and aggressive form of cancer in cats. It was a hard truth to hear, especially for such a sweet and unassuming soul. But there was a silver lining—testing confirmed that the cancer had not spread elsewhere in her body. With hope on their side, her veterinary team made the decision to perform a nosectomy, removing her nose entirely to give her a real chance at life.

The surgery was a success, and Constance (or Connie as she is lovingly called by her foster mom) is now in recovery, adjusting bravely to her new world. Despite everything she’s been through, she remains as loving and gentle as ever. She has started to open up to her foster mom, grateful for the safety and comfort she's finally found. She loves to chat, particularly when she would like her canned food! Her resilience is remarkable, and her will to heal and connect reminds everyone around her just how much she still has to give.

Our noseless darling is healing so well and starting to come out of her shell! We are so happy to have been able to give Connie another chance at life! In addition to her specialty surgery, she also needed lab work, an ultrasound, and other work up to stage her cancer (ensure it didn’t metastasize) prior to surgery.
